Output d4a3c568381bf05fc5ee45ff3411d2d88ba028fb21061d9d2d4abb18fcd94e18:0

value
13649000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3088de7b4c9bb0fef845e87303810990af73c705 OP_EQUAL
address
367eKafYSxV1cCixS235HUKX9xqJ8pMzeX
transaction
d4a3c568381bf05fc5ee45ff3411d2d88ba028fb21061d9d2d4abb18fcd94e18
spent
true